Protembis has developed the ProtEmbo Cerebral Protection System, an intra-aortic filter device designed to protect the entire brain from embolic material released during TAVR. Clinical studies have shown that up to 94% of patients treated with ProtEmbo are free from clinically meaningful new brain lesions (>350mm³). The ongoing pivotal PROTEMBO IDE trial aims to demonstrate superiority over current standards and no-protection controls. No ProtEmbo-related adverse events have been reported in trials so far.
